"Beau" is a term for a male suitor or sweetheart. Therefore the opposite would most likely be "Belle", if referring to a suitor of the opposite sex, or "enemy" if referring to one who is not beloved at all.

The male counterpart of "belle" is "beau".
The feminine of old beau could be "an old belle" but this does not have exactly the same connotation as beau (boyfriend or suitor). The derivative slang term "boo" can be used for either gender.
